Study on Antihyperlipidemic Effect of Kamiondamtang

Abstract
|
|
|
Kamiondamtang(KODT) has been used in oriental medicine as stress by many medical practitioner for the study of KODT, we had fed mice divided to three groups(basal diet, hyperlipidemic diet, hyperlipidemic diet + KODT), and observed the change of weight, total cholesterol, triglyceride, SGOT, SGPT, HDL-cholesterol, LDL-cholesterol on the serum per every 7days for 6weeks. To help comparison with the results above, we had tested endothelial cells and liver. The results of this Study were obtained as fallows ; 1. Total cholesterol, triglyceride and LDL-cholesterol were decreased significantly by KODT. 2. HDL-cholesterol was increasd significantly by KODT. 3. SGOT was intended to decrease by KODT, 4. %W was decreased significantly by KODT. 5. In case of supplying KODT, WBC attatched on endothelial cells and vacuoles in muscular layer were not observed. 6. In case of supplying KODT, fatty degeneration was not observed in liver portal area.
